Output 57cebf6fec4b233b14b6d6f561840d880fbdec3cd948299ad15b33d7516384a1:0

value
848032943
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d076d4c7192fe3e7c2683029a68fc7d310ff735d OP_EQUAL
address
3LhGpyhhhYsCvdRacR19PQi6xT3ioxLPU4
transaction
57cebf6fec4b233b14b6d6f561840d880fbdec3cd948299ad15b33d7516384a1
confirmations
119778
spent
true